jquery index() 메서드 통사론
함수: index() 메서드는 지정된 다른 요소를 기준으로 지정된 요소의 인덱스 위치를 반환합니다. 이러한 요소는 jQuery 선택기 또는 DOM 요소를 통해 지정할 수 있습니다. 요소를 찾을 수 없으면 index()는 -1을 반환합니다.
형제 요소와 동일한 첫 번째 일치 요소의 인덱스: 형제 요소를 기준으로 첫 번째 일치 요소의 인덱스 위치를 가져옵니다.
구문: $(selector).index()
선택기와 동일한 요소의 인덱스: 선택기와 관련된 요소의 인덱스 위치를 가져옵니다. 요소는 DOM 요소 또는 jQuery 선택기를 통해 지정할 수 있습니다.
구문: $(selector).index(element)
매개변수:
Parameters | Description |
element | 선택 사항입니다. 인덱스 위치를 가져올 요소를 지정합니다. DOM 요소 또는 jQuery 선택기가 될 수 있습니다. |
jquery index() 메서드 예
<html> <head> <script type="text/javascript" src="http://apps.bdimg.com/libs/jquery/2.1.1/jquery.min.js"></script> <script type="text/javascript"> $(document).ready(function(){ $("li").click(function(){ alert($(this).index()); }); }); </script> </head> <body> <p>点击列表项可获得其相对于同胞元素的 index 位置:</p> <ul> <li>Coffee</li> <li>Milk</li> <li>Soda</li> </ul> </body> </html>
온라인 인스턴스를 보려면 "인스턴스 실행" 버튼을 클릭하세요